Understanding the 'Super Consolidation' Feature
CNFANS' Super Consolidation allows users to merge packages from different purchases into a single shipment. This service is particularly beneficial for international shoppers who frequently buy from multiple Chinese platforms like Taobao, JD.com, or Pinduoduo but want to avoid paying separate international shipping fees for each package.
Advantages for Multi-Platform Shipping
1. Cost Efficiency
By consolidating multiple packages into one, users can significantly reduce their overall shipping costs. International shipping rates are often calculated based on weight brackets, and combining shipments helps reach more economical weight thresholds.
2. Simplified Logistics
The feature eliminates the need to track numerous individual packages. Customers receive all their items together, reducing confusion and potential delivery coordination issues.
3. Time Savings
Rather than dealing with multiple customs declarations and shipping processes, consolidated shipments require just one clearance procedure, potentially speeding up the overall delivery timeline.
Considerations Before Use
1. Platform Compatibility
While CNFANS supports packages from most major Chinese platforms, users should verify that all their purchase sources are compatible with the service to avoid logistical complications.
2. Package Size Limitations
Consolidated packages must adhere to size and weight restrictions imposed by international carriers. Oversized consolidations might face shipping limitations or additional fees.
3. Delivery Timing Variations
Items purchased from different platforms may arrive at CNFANS' warehouse at different times, potentially delaying the consolidation process. Users must balance waiting for all items versus expediting partial shipments.
